  • Abstract:
    A web-enabled resin panel customization website, hosted through a web portal, provides, through a client computer system, one or more user interfaces configured to receive a plurality of user selections, and provide a realistic display of the resulting output. In one implementation, a processing module overlays transparent portions of images representing a translucent resin substrate with one or more images representing decorative objects, films, or the like. The processing module can also combine pixel information from each of the added/overlain layers. In either case, the processing module sends a combined pixel data stream that can be rendered by a client system, and thus provide a user with a realistic depiction of the user's resin panel selections. The customization website further includes one or more user interfaces that enable a user to store specific resin panel design profiles, and order resin panels corresponding to those specific design profiles.

  • Abstract:
    Dynamic schedules are created by using a budgeting process for allocating time. Time available is first allocated to the system. Once time resources are allocated, fixed tasks are subtracted out of the time resources, leaving only flexible time which the user will use for all other tasks. Variable tasks may be added by entering due date, task description, task dependencies, and priority. An algorithm is used to maximize the user's schedule. The algorithm schedules rapidly, prevents late tasks, and readjusts to accommodate for unplanned events or new tasks.
